Narrative(s)
Interior investigation would be required to determine if the building retains sufficient integrity to be individually eligible for its historic entertainment associations. Currently, as a two-part commercial block it would contribute to a downtown historic district.Dennis Cote had this building constructed in 1938 and he and his wife, Ruth, operated the theater for many years while residing in the upstairs apartment. Dennis operated a shooting range in the basement and Ruth often sang and played piano before the movie. In 1951, Dennis' sons, Eaton and Paul, took over the operation and remained the owner/operators until 1986. In 1989, Frank and Sharon Hammel bought the building and remodeled the interior to its current appearance.
